import SwiftFormat
|
|
import XCTest
|
|
|
|
private let sourceDirectory = URL(fileURLWithPath: #file)
|
|
.deletingLastPathComponent().deletingLastPathComponent()
|
|
.appendingPathComponent("Sources")
|
|
|
|
private let rulesFile = "Rules.swift"
|
|
|
|
class PerformanceTests: XCTestCase {
|
|
static let files: [String] = {
|
|
var files = [String]()
|
|
// _ = enumerateFiles(withInputURL: projectDirectory) { url, _, _ in
|
|
// {
|
|
// if let source = try? String(contentsOf: url) {
|
|
// files.append(source)
|
|
// }
|
|
// }
|
|
// }
|
|
let url = sourceDirectory.appendingPathComponent(rulesFile)
|
|
if let source = try? String(contentsOf: url) {
|
|
files.append(source)
|
|
}
|
|
return files
|
|
}()
|
|
|
|
func testTokenizing() {
|
|
let files = PerformanceTests.files
|
|
var tokens = [Token]()
|
|
measure {
|
|
tokens = files.flatMap { tokenize($0) }
|
|
}
|
|
for case let .error(msg) in tokens {
|
|
XCTFail("error: \(msg)")
|
|
}
|
|
}
|
|
|
|
func testFormatting()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
measure {
|
|
_ = tokens.map { try! format($0) }
|
|
}
|
|
}
|
|
|
|

func testWorstCaseFormatting()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
let options = FormatOptions(
|
|
linebreak: "\r\n",
|
|
spaceAroundRangeOperators: false,
|
|
spaceAroundOperatorDeclarations: false,
|
|
useVoid: false,
|
|
indentCase: true,
|
|
trailingCommas: false,
|
|
indentComments: false,
|
|
truncateBlankLines: false,
|
|
allmanBraces: true,
|
|
ifdefIndent: .outdent,
|
|
wrapArguments: .beforeFirst,
|
|
wrapCollections: .afterFirst,
|
|
uppercaseHex: false,
|
|
uppercaseExponent: true,
|
|
decimalGrouping: .group(1, 1),
|
|
binaryGrouping: .group(1, 1),
|
|
octalGrouping: .group(1, 1),
|
|
hexGrouping: .group(1, 1),
|
|
hoistPatternLet: false,
|
|
elseOnNextLine: true,
|
|
explicitSelf: .insert,
|
|
experimentalRules: true
|
|
)
|
|
measure {
|
|
_ = tokens.map { try! format($0, options: options) }
|
|
}
|
|
}
|
|
|
|
func testInferring()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.flatMap { tokenize($0) }
|
|
var options: FormatOptions?
|
|
measure {
|
|
options = inferFormatOptions(from: tokens)
|
|
}
|
|
XCTAssertEqual(options?.indent.count, 4)
|
|
}
|
|
|
|
func testIndent()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.indent]) }
|
|
}
|
|
}
|
|
|
|
func testWorstCaseIndent()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
let options = FormatOptions(indent: "\t", allmanBraces: true)
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.indent], options: options) }
|
|
}
|
|
}
|
|
|
|
func testRedundantSelf()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.redundantSelf]) }
|
|
}
|
|
}
|
|
|
|
func testWorstCaseRedundantSelf()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
let options = FormatOptions(explicitSelf: .insert)
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.redundantSelf], options: options) }
|
|
}
|
|
}
|
|
|
|
func testNumberFormatting()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.numberFormatting]) }
|
|
}
|
|
}
|
|
|
|
func testWorstCaseNumberFormatting() {
|
|
let files = PerformanceTests.files
|
|
let tokens = files.map { tokenize($0) }
|
|
let options = FormatOptions(
|
|
uppercaseHex: false,
|
|
uppercaseExponent: true,
|
|
decimalGrouping: .group(1, 1),
|
|
binaryGrouping: .group(1, 1),
|
|
octalGrouping: .group(1, 1),
|
|
hexGrouping: .group(1, 1)
|
|
)
|
|
measure {
|
|
_ = tokens.map { try! format($0, rules: [FormatRules.numberFormatting], options: options) }
|
|
}
|
|
}
|
|
}
